Overview Are you a driven insurance professional with a passion for agriculture and a strong background in crop insurance? We’re seeking a Crop Insurance Producer to join our team and help expand our footprint in the agri-business sector. This role is ideal for someone who thrives on building relationships with farmers, agri-businesses, and rural communities, and who understands the unique risks and opportunities in the crop insurance market. As a Producer specializing in crop insurance, you will play a critical role in driving revenue growth by cultivating and managing relationships with new and existing clients in the agricultural sector. You’ll work closely with internal teams and external partners to deliver tailored risk management solutions that protect what matters most to our clients—their land, crops, and livelihoods.

Nice To Haves

  • Farm property and casualty insurance.
  • Experience with MPCI, Crop-Hail, PRF, and other USDA-backed programs.
  • Professional designations such as CIC, AFIS, or ARM.
  • Strong understanding of rural/agricultural communities and seasonal sales cycles.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and grow a book of business focused on crop insurance and agri-business clients.
  • Prospect and acquire new clients through community involvement, industry events, referrals, and collaboration with branch leadership.
  • Maintain deep knowledge of federal crop insurance programs (e.g., MPCI, Crop-Hail), private products, and Agri-risk management strategies.
  • Understand and communicate the value of our crop insurance offerings and how they differentiate us in the market.
  • Build strong relationships with farmers, ag lenders, agronomists, and other ag professionals.
  • Stay informed on USDA regulations, commodity trends, and weather-related risks impacting the agricultural sector.
  • Collaborate with internal service teams to ensure exceptional client experience and policy servicing.
  • Partner with carriers and underwriters to structure competitive and compliant insurance solutions.
